White-capped Redstart
Chaimarrornis leucocephalus

Field Notes
Description:
It has a white crown. Rest of head, back, wings, chin, throat and breast are dark black. Undersurface areas and tail are bright orange-chestnut.
Bill, eyes, legs and feet are blackish. rapid mover on ground and flits around but also sits still on high perches and sings.
Habitat:
I saw many of these at the Ule Ethnic Resort on the banks of the River Indus. There were many flowering and fruiting trees and this bird was everywhere.
